Abstract
Filming of Pride & Prejudice at Chatsworth in 2004 revealed the original ‘glow of beauty’ of the 6th Duke of Devonshire’s sculpture gallery. This has helped prompt the return of the gallery to its appearance in the mid-19th century, as Charles Noble and Alison Yarrington explain.
